Update instructions - Games connected to Stern Insider Connected: 1 - Open the coin door and press the black/enter button to enter Test Mode. 2 - Using the 4 buttons on the coin door, navigate to the Stern Insider Connected Setup menu. 3 - Using the 4 buttons on the coin door, navigate down to the Software Update menu. 4 - If a software update is available, this page will give you the option to download and install it manually. From this menu you can also select to install these updates automatically. Update instructions - All Games: 1 - Download the zip file 2 - Unzip the file, this will create a folder that contains SPK file(s). 3 - Open the folder, copy the file(s) to the root level of a FAT32 formatted USB stick. (Do not copy the folder.) 4 - Power game off 5 - Insert USB stick 6 - Turn on game 7 - After game boots up it will give the option for software update 8 - Volume buttons change options for full or quick update. Enter selects the option and starts the update. 9 - Once update is completed game will prompt user to power game off and remove USB stick. It was being awarded too often. - CHALLENGE MODE is now limited to single player. - The Child was not awarding SUPER SPINNER correctly. - Foundry could give awards when it should not have. **** NEW **** -- New AMBUSH rules -- - Ambush begins with a successful shot during TRY TO ESCAPE. - TRY TO ESCAPE - - When you shoot the RIGHT SCOOP (PREM/LE) or the U-TURN (PRO) this quick timed mini-mode may start. - Try to Escape will end when the timer runs out or any shot is made. - Try To Escape shows 6 shots and gives a few seconds to shoot one. Two of the 6 shots will start AMBUSH and the other 4 will not. - If you fail to be Ambushed, the next TRY TO ESCAPE attempt will have one less shot lit until the only shots that are left will start Ambush. - ONCE AMBUSH IS STARTED - - The mode has two phases to it: WHITE and BLUE - It begins with WHITE. - WHITE PHASE - - All during this phase the value trys to count down. - The players have 2 goals during this phase. 1 - Build the value by shooting white shots. 2 - Shoot the flashing red Ambush shot to Lock in the value and move to the BLUE PHASE. - Doing this, shooting the red Ambush shot during the WHITE PHASE, will give an extra award starting with the 2nd time. The 2nd time you move to the BLUE PHASE you will gain a Flamethrower. The 3rd, 4th, and 5th time will award a playfrield multiplier. - If the player completes Ambush the playfield multiplier timer will continue past the end of the Ambush mode. - BLUE PHASE - - The player can only do one of two things: 1 - Shoot the flashing AMBUSH to end the mode and collect the currently locked value. 2 - Shoot ANY blue shot to build the value and take you back to the WHITE PHASE. - Increased all the scores by more than 50%. The Max score for the final shot is now 15 million which can top out at 720 million (without a Signet) if you have all the multipliers active. - The mode is timed. If the timer runs out it will end. - SUMMARY - - The mode has two phases to it: WHITE and BLUE - The main Ambush award is always in one of 2 states. Its Counting down, getting smaller, during the WHITE PHASE or locked in waiting to be collected in the BLUE PHASE. You can increase the value by shooting a white or blue shots. - Shooting the RED AMBUSH shot - - During the WHITE PHASE it will lock in the value and move you to the BLUE PHASE. - During the BLUE PHASE it will collect the main point award and end the mode. --- TOPPER --- - Added Topper support - - During the game over the topper will display various things including: - Logos - The player scores of the last game. - High Scores and champions. - During the game the topper has a main background that has 3 parts: - Left Icons - - Six icons that represent the 6 main rules of the game. - They reset at the start of the game. The icons are gray. - As you complete each of the 6, the appropriate icon will light up. - When all 6 are complete the game will try to start the Mandalorian Madness Wizard mode. - It will start as soon as it can, but not during anything else. - Center Hologram - - The center will reflect what is happening in the game with a hologram. - Right Beskar Meter - - The Right side is a Beskar meter that tracks all the Beskar earned by all the players from game to game until someone reaches the top. - The player that reaches the top will light The Foundry to collect Beskar Bonanza. - The Foundry will stay lit until someone collects it. - The Meter will reset once someone collects Beskar Bonanza. - During the game the topper will also celebrate some of the milestones the player completes including various awards like Extra Balls and Super Jackpots. - If the game is set to COMPETITIVE PLAY the topper will show all the current scores and who is winning. - You can choose COMPETITIVE PLAY from the GAME PLAY MENU. You access the GAME PLAY MENU by holding in both flippers when you are between games. - If the game is connected to STERN INSIDER CONNECTED, when you log in, the topper will show you your lifetime Encounter accuracy and how much total Beskar you have ever earned. Bragging rights. - You can see your data anytime you log in even if you don't play. - Added Beskar Bonanza - - When someone reaches the top of the Beskar meter in a connected topper, The Foundry will light. - Once lit, the Foundry will stay lit until someone collects it. - The player that collects it will receive one of every item in the Foundry. - Once collected the Beskar Meter will reset. - Added Mandalorian Madness - - With a topper installed, the game will track when each player completes each of the six major features of the game: MISSIONS, RAZOR CREST MULTIBALL SUPER JACKPOT, ENCOUNTER, SCOPE, HUNTER, and AMBUSH. - Once all are complete the game will go into MANDALORIAN MADNESS READY state. The player will need to shoot the center ramp to start MANDALORIAN MADNESS. - MANDALORIAN MADNESS is a timed multiball that starts with 1 ball in play. At the end of the time the mode will end. - Most of the areas of the game that got the player to this mini-wizard mode are now active and will progress you in the mode. - Both HUNTER shots (left and right Orbit) are lit and when complete will light Super Jackpot. - All 3 MISSION shots (left eject, left ramp, and right ramp) are lit and completing all 3 will light Super Jackpot. - 2 of the 3 SCOPE shots will be lit and completing them will light Super Jackpot. - The Right ramp for AMBUSH will be lit and completing them will light SUPER JACKPOT. - SUPER JACKPOT can be lit and stacked up to 5 times. Collecting them Stacked is worth more than collecting them individually. - Collecting a Super Jackpot adds a ball into play. - ENCOUNTERS will be lit when Mission is not lit on the left ramp and the ball will be diverted into the upper playfield. Completing all 6 targets will add +1X playfield multiplier. - Added Achievement Tatooine Sunset. When entering a WiFi password, the previous characters will be displayed as an asterisk. The WiFi password will be displayed as all asterisk when entering the setup screens or scanning the WiFi setup QR code. Added Service Menu Tech Alert when weak signal strength is detected. The signal strength and SSID will be displayed. An average signal strength < 40 is considered weak. A weak WiFi signal may contribute to a slower or inconsistent connection which may effect the abilty to login or download software updates. Signal strength can be improved by the use of an inexpensive WiFi extender. A wired Ethernet connection can also be used in cases where WiFi signals are problematic. Added Standard Adjustment "ENABLE HOME TEAM IN COINPLAY", default value of NO. Setting this to YES will allow Insider Home Team to be available for machines not set to Free Play. Normally "USE INSIDER HOME TEAM" is only available in Free Play mode. Many home players, who choose to use their game in Coin Play, have requested the ability to enjoy Home Team! Setting this this adjustment to YES will default the Home Team Guest Retention to Never. If you wish a different setting you will have update that adjustment after enabling Home Team in CoinPlay. Home Team is not available for machines registered to a Pro account operating in a commercial environment. Added Standard Adjustment "REMOVE FRACTIONAL CREDITS". Values are: "NEVER" and "AFTER X MINUTES IDLE", where X is between 30 and 240. The default value is "NEVER". If the game is idle (no coin or flipper switch activity in attract mode) for X minutes, any fractional credits will be removed. Whole credits will NOT be removed. Added Standard Audit "FRACTIONAL CREDITS REMOVED", which will track the number of fractional credits that have been removed when the game was idle. PRO V1.30 - AUGUST 2, 2022 ========================== **** STERN INSIDER CONNECTED **** - Home Team The Home Team features allows Insider Connected players to log in and play without scanning their QR code. When the game is registered to a home location and set to Free Play, Home Team can be enabled via Standard Adjust #51 or from Guided Setup. Up to 8 players can be added to the Home Team from the Stern Insider Connected Setup menu. The Home Team can be shared across all games registered at the game's location by enabling the Home Team Standard Adjustment on each game. Players need only be added once to the Home Team. Players can be later removed from the Home Team, and guests can be temporarily added to the Home Team.
